Decade-long success has made Utah football a pro pipeline (http://www.deseretnews.com/article/865579286/Mike-Grant-Decade-long-success-has-made-Utah-football-a-pro-pipeline.html)
Since 2003, the Utes have had 27 players get their names called at Radio City Music Hall in New York City. From No. 1 overall pick Alex Smith in 2005 to No. 252 overall pick (out of 254) Freddie Brown in 2009, the simple fact is that the University of Utah gets players drafted. The trend continued in the 2013 NFL draft with No. 14 overall pick Star Lotulelei getting taken by the Carolina Panthers (http://www.deseretnews.com/article/865578992/Star-Lotulelei-taken-at-No-14-in-the-2013-NFL-Draft-by-the-Carolina-Panthers.html) and then with Joe Kruger going to the Philadelphia Eagles (http://www.deseretnews.com/article/865579103/Eagles-take-Utahs-Joe-Kruger-in-the-7th-round-of-NFL-Draft.html) in the seventh round.
Compared to their Pac-12 foes, Utah keeps pace, which is astounding considering the Utes have only been in the conference for two years...
